  "abstract": "We report a case of an antenatal patient who was referred with an anomaly scan of a fetus suspected to have skeletal dysplasia associated with a hypoplastic heart. Genetic counselling was provided, and the opinions of the geneticist and paediatrician were sought. Risk and prognosis stratification were discussed with the couple. Amniocentesis was done as per the Preconception and Prenatal Diagnostic Techniques Act after informed consent. Termination of pregnancy was performed medically at 22 weeks and 2 days as per the Medical Termination of Pregnancy Amendment Act, 2021. On whole exome sequencing of the fetus, a genetic variant was detected, which confirmed a diagnosis of Ellis–van Creveld syndrome. Post-test genetic counselling was done to interpret the consequences of the variant(s), further genetic testing of parents (carriers) and extended carrier screening of family members. Infantogram and foetal echocardiography narrowed our differential diagnoses of skeletal dysplasia.",
